+ | === United States === | ||
+ | Repeaterbook is not using a FIPS code to specify the country of the United States. This is a historical issue as Repeaterbook was initially designed to only display repeaters in the United States. The state ID represents the state [[https:// | ||
+ | |||
+ | === Canada and Mexico === | ||
+ | Canada and Mexico state IDs include the country designator along with the state or province FIPS code. Their codes are a four-digit alphanumeric character. The first two characters are the country' | ||
